- #Emacs means in linux install#
- #Emacs means in linux update#
- #Emacs means in linux full#
- #Emacs means in linux software#
C-x C-c, for example, is bound to the GNU Emacs command save-buffers-kill-emacs.Īll GNU Emacs key bindings start with a control character (for which you simultaneously press Ctrl and a character) or Escape.
![emacs means in linux emacs means in linux](https://www.topbestalternatives.com/wp-content/screenshots/lubuntu-27567-2.jpg)
GNU Emacs uses long, descriptive command names that it binds to (associates with) specific key sequences-these are the key bindings for the GNU Emacs commands. As you type text, GNU Emacs inserts that text in front of the character on which the cursor rests. GNU Emacs uses the concept of a cursor to indicate the current location in the file. By default, anything that you type goes into the buffer. Unlike vi and ed, GNU Emacs doesn’t require you to type any special command to enter text into the buffer.
#Emacs means in linux update#
You must explicitly save the buffer to update the contents of the file. Some of those concepts include the following:Īs do other text editors (vi or ed), GNU Emacs uses a buffer to maintain the text that you enter and change. GNU Emacs employs some basic concepts that, if you learn them, are helpful. Then, as you become more proficient with the software, you can gradually add to your repertoire of GNU Emacs commands and features.
![emacs means in linux emacs means in linux](https://linuxways.net/wp-content/uploads/2021/06/word-image-731-1024x287.png)
As is true of anything else, your best bet is to start with a small subset of GNU Emacs commands.
![emacs means in linux emacs means in linux](https://topbestalternative.com/wp-content/uploads/2020/05/emacs-dashboard.jpg)
#Emacs means in linux full#
The following sections provide a brief introduction to the text-editing features of GNU Emacs.Īlthough I’ve used GNU Emacs extensively for years, I feel that I’ve barely scratched the surface as far as using its full capabilities. The X version also enables you to position the cursor by using the mouse. Either way, the basic commands remain the same. On a text terminal, GNU Emacs runs in text-mode, full-screen display. Most notably, O’Reilly & Associates publishes a GNU Emacs book, Learning GNU Emacs, 2nd Edition, by Debra Cameron, Bill Rosenblatt, and Eric S. That way, you acquire a skill that’s usable on any UNIX system.īecause GNU Emacs is so versatile and powerful, describing it in detail could easily take an entire book, and quite a few books about GNU Emacs are on the market. If you’re just getting started with UNIX text editors, I recommend that you learn to use GNU Emacs and vi.
#Emacs means in linux install#
For your Linux system, you get GNU Emacs on the companion CD-ROMs you can choose to install it as you install Linux on your system. If a system doesn’t have GNU Emacs, you can get it from any one of many sites on the Internet.
#Emacs means in linux software#
Although it’s intimidating at first, GNU Emacs is one of those software packages that grows on you it has so many features that many users and programmers often perform all their tasks directly from within GNU Emacs.Ī significant advantage of GNU Emacs is its availability on nearly every computer system imaginable, from MS-DOS PCs to any UNIX system. We may not need it, but it's a huge barrier to overcome for new users.Text editors are a matter of personal preference, and many UNIX users swear by GNU Emacs. The important takeaway is that every Emacs user should acknowledge the fact that the mouse is underutilized. In any case, most advanced functions are usually accessed by name, whatever the editor. I don't really care for tabs, and standard shortcuts are usually a non-issue, since everyone ends up using whatever they prefer ("standard", Emacs, or Vim). The menus could be easily customized to further improve user workflows.Īs for the rest: maybe some of the features are nice to have. Making functions accessible via a context menu would be awesome for both usability and productivity.
![emacs means in linux emacs means in linux](http://tuhdo.github.io/static/c-ide/projectile-find-other-file.gif)
Emacs is a highly complex software, which is then customized with lots of modes. This frees the right mouse button, and a context menu makes lots of sense. This doesn't make much sense anymore: every other editor uses click and drag to select text using the mouse. The current right-click behavior just sets the text selection mark. Why not? Some things make a lot of sense, like the context menu.